http://eu.battle.net/d3/en/profile/KilltroX-2667/hero/12990886
Skills:
- Bash (Onslaught - adds 2x25% reverberations so 205% to a single target) --> You can easily switch this to Cleave to do AOE damage, but I just love the power that comes from Bash.
- Rend (Bloodlust - gain 9% weapon dmg as life) --> well just leap into a mob and use rend, your life regen will be awesome.
- War Cry & Battlerage (+20% res & 30% more dmg)
- Furious Charge (Merciless Assault - -2seconds per enemy hit) --> You can spam this in a big mob until theres <5 mobs left.
- Leap (Iron Impact - gain 100% armor per enemy hit for 3 seconds) --> Kinda like an Ignore Pain, but you can leap!
Passives:
- Ruthless.
- Weapon Master --> depends on what weapon you have so you can switch this one if you want
- Berserker Rage (additional 25% dmg when fury is full) --> Since you only have Rend as a Fury Spender, your Fury is full 95% of the time.
